Islamic toilet etiquette

This code of Islamic hygienical jurisprudence is called Qaḍāʾ al-Ḥāǧa (Arabic: قضاء الحاجة).

[6] It is reported in the collection of hadith, Sahih al-Bukhari, that just before entering the toilet, Muhammad said: (Arabic: اللَّهُمَّ إِنِّي أَعُوذُ بِكَ مِنَ الْخُبُثِ وَالْخَبَائِثِ, romanized: Allāhumma ʾinnī ʾaʿuḏu bika mina al-Ḫubuṯi wa-al-Ḫabāʾiṯi, lit.

[8] After defecating, the anus must be washed with water[citation needed] using the left hand, or an odd number of smooth stones or pebbles called jamrah or hijaarah (Sahih Al-Bukhari 161, Book 4, Hadith 27).

[10] Similarly, the penis or vulva should be washed with water using the left hand after urinating, a procedure called istinja.

When leaving the toilet, one is advised to exit with the right foot[5][failed verification] and say the Dua for leaving bathroom/toilet: "'الحمد لله الذي أذهب عني الأذى وعافاني'Alhamdu lillahil lazi azha-ba annill Aza Wa AA Fani.
